C
Clarity News Hub

How do I enable ICMP?

Author

Mia Kelly

Published Jan 24, 2026

To allow all ICMP network traffic, click All ICMP types, and then click OK. To select one of the predefined ICMP types, click Specific ICMP types, and then select each type in the list that you want to allow. Click OK.

How do I enable ICMP on Windows?

Windows Firewall

  1. Search for Windows Firewall , and click to open it.
  2. Click Advanced Settings on the left.
  3. From the left pane of the resulting window, click Inbound Rules.
  4. In the right pane, find the rules titled File and Printer Sharing (Echo Request - ICMPv4-In).
  5. Right-click each rule and choose Enable Rule.

How do I enable ICMP on my router?

To configure ICMP router discovery:

  1. Configure the network interfaces. ...
  2. Enable router discovery. ...
  3. (Optional) Enable trace operations for router discovery. ...
  4. (Optional) Set the IRDP maximum interval between advertisements. ...
  5. (Optional) Set the IRDP minimum interval between advertisements.

How do I know if my ICMP is enabled?

1 Answer

  1. change 1 to 0 in the above file.
  2. Or run the command: iptables -I INPUT -i ech0 -p icmp -s 0/0 -d 0/0 -j ACCEPT.

Should I enable ICMP?

Many network administrators feel that ICMP is a security risk, and should therefore always be blocked at the firewall. It is true that ICMP does have some security issues associated with it, and that a lot of ICMP should be blocked. But this is no reason to block all ICMP traffic!

29 related questions found

What happens if ICMP is disabled?

With ICMP disabled, the host will not be aware of the most optimal route to the destination — causing the host to send data through excessive network devices, consuming unnecessary resources which leads to the reduction of network performance.

How do I enable ICMP on Linux?

Run the below command to enable ping on the server. It removes the rules of any blocking ping and will make network troubleshooting easier. # iptables -D INPUT -p icmp --icmp-type echo-request -j DROP # iptables -D OUTPUT -p icmp --icmp-type echo-reply -j DROP D : This command switch is used to delete the rule.

How enable ICMP firewall Linux?

Firewall 1

  1. Allow SSH session to firewall 1 by using the following command: iptables -A INPUT -p tcp --dport 22 -s 0/0 -j ACCEPT.
  2. Allow ICMP traffic to firewall 1 by using the following command: iptables -A INPUT -p icmp -j ACCEPT.
  3. Allow all related and established traffic for firewall 1 by using the following command:

What port is ICMP?

ICMP has no concept of ports, as TCP and UDP do, but instead uses types and codes. Commonly used ICMP types are echo request and echo reply (used for ping) and time to live exceeded in transit (used for traceroute).

How do I ping my router TP Link?

Enter the word ping, followed by a space, then the domain name/ip address (then hit enter to see your ping output). Results: If it shows a series of replies, the connection is working. The time shows you how fast the connection is.

Can a router block ping?

Some software firewalls, as well as NAT routers may block ping requests in an effort to "hide" your external IP address and prevent any response to potential intruders and prevent possible denial-of-service attacks in the form of a ping flood, in which an attacker overwhelms the victim with ICMP echo request packets.

What is response ICMP echo ping request Wan?

The ICMP echo request and the ICMP echo reply messages are commonly known as ping messages. Ping is a troubleshooting tool used by system administrators to manually test for connectivity between network devices, and also to test for network delay and packet loss.

Why can't I ping a PC on my network?

According to users, if you're unable to ping other computers, the issue might be related to your network. To fix the problem, be sure that your PCs are properly connected and able to access the Internet. In addition, you might want to try restarting your network devices and check if that solves the issue.

How do I enable or disable ping?

Firewall settings

  1. The easiest way to block or enable ping is to use "Windows Firewall with Advanced Security".
  2. To start it, press Win+R and enter the command wf. msc.
  3. To turn the rule on/off, select it and click on "Disable Rule"/"Enable Rule" in the right panel.

Does Windows respond to ping?

When you have the two new rules in place, you can close the “Windows Firewall with Advanced Security” app. No need to restart your PC or anything. Your PC should immediately begin responding to pings. Allowing ping requests to reach your PC is not something everyone will need to do.

How do I enable ICMP in Firewalld?

Getting firewalld to allow ping requests

  1. Add ssh service to drop zone permanently ( sudo firewall-cmd --zone=drop --permanent --add-service=ssh )
  2. Make drop zone the default zone so that all non ssh requests are dropped ( sudo firewall-cmd --set-default-zone=drop )

What is ICMP in Linux?

DESCRIPTION top. This kernel protocol module implements the Internet Control Message Protocol defined in RFC 792. It is used to signal error conditions and for diagnosis.

How do I ping in Kali Linux?

Click or double-click the Terminal app icon—which resembles a black box with a white ">_" in it—or press Ctrl + Alt + T at the same time. Type in the "ping" command. Type in ping followed by the web address or IP address of the website you want to ping.

What is reject with ICMP host prohibited?

The icmp-host-prohibited is just the reject message with whom the packet gets rejected. That means that your server will notify the sender that the packet was rejected with that message.

How do I turn off ping response in Linux?

In Linux, the ping command continues sending ICMP packets until you stop it using Ctrl+C. In order to block ping requests, you will need to ignore/block the ICMP echo requests that are sent to your server.

How do I enable ssh in iptables?

Allowing All Incoming SSH

To allow all incoming SSH connections run these commands: sudo iptables -A INPUT -p tcp --dport 22 -m conntrack --ctstate NEW,ESTABLISHED -j ACCEPT. sudo iptables -A OUTPUT -p tcp --sport 22 -m conntrack --ctstate ESTABLISHED -j ACCEPT.

What is the difference between IP and ICMP?

Unlike the Internet Protocol (IP), ICMP is not associated with a transport layer protocol such as TCP or UDP. This makes ICMP a connectionless protocol: one device does not need to open a connection with another device before sending an ICMP message.

What is the purpose of ICMP messages?

ICMP is a network level protocol. ICMP messages communicate information about network connectivity issues back to the source of the compromised transmission. It sends control messages such as destination network unreachable, source route failed, and source quench.